3 large bananas, halved lengthwise with peel still on
2 ½ tablespoon unsalted butter, melted
1 ½ tablespoon brown sugar
¼ tablespoon ground cinnamon
Directions
Preheat the grill to medium (350°F).
Cut 3 large bananas in half lengthwise (with the peel on), and baste 1 teaspoon melted butter on each side of the unpeeled portion.
Place on the hot grill, cut side down. Allow to cook for about 2-3 minutes, covered, until you see grill marks.
Turn the banana over (you may need both tongs and a spatula) and grill for another 4-6 minutes, covered or until the banana is soft and peels away from the peel. The time you leave it on the grill will be determined by the bananas’ size and ripeness.
Combine 1½ teaspoons melted butter, brown sugar and cinnamon in a mixing glass. Warm bananas with the basted mixture. Enjoy your meal!
